Injury update: Bayern Munich’s Leon Goretzka working to get back in the lineup

The midfielder has had injury issues of late, but his presence against Wolfsburg and Liverpool could be vital.

Bayern Munich midfielder Leon Goretzka has missed two of the team’s last three games with injuries, but is working hard to return per FCBayern.com.

The former Schalke 04 man missed the Champions League battle against Liverpool with what was described as a “tendon irritation” before returning to play 45 minutes against Hertha Berlin, where Goretzka sustained an ankle injury.

The latest ailment caused Goretzka to sit out Bayern’s 5-1 thrashing of Borussia Monchengladbach, but the 24-year-old is putting in some extra effort to get healthy and be available for Niko Kovac over the next two weeks.

While his teammates were enjoying a day off to recover from the exhausting game in Mönchengladbach on Monday, Leon Goretzka was working hard at the training ground on Säbener Straße. The Germany international missed the game on Saturday evening due to an ankle problem, and is now doing everything he can to re-join the team as quickly as possible. The day’s training program included dribbling exercises, sprints, passing drills and shooting practice.

The next two games are key for Bayern’s title hopes in the Bundesliga and Champions League. On Saturday, Bayern will square off with a rejuvenated and dangerous Wolfsburg side that is looking to push itself into a top six position in the league, while next Wednesday’s battle with Liverpool will determine if Die Roten will move on in Europe’s top competition.
